fix(hc): bugs found in self-audit of the new refresh + warmup + templates

Refresh (hc_data_refresh.py):
- CRITICAL: drop optout_ending from REFRESHED_FIELDS -- the refresh never
  computes it, so propagating it blanked the channel CSVs and would starve the
  compliance_bundle segment (whose selector IS optout_ending).
- MAJOR: only rewrite leie_excluded when OIG was actually pulled (guard was
  'not skip_oig OR not skip_sam', so a --skip-oig run blanked all exclusion
  flags). Also write 'Y' (matching the original list builder) not '1'.
- Use 'no_reval_flag' (the original vocabulary) instead of 'not_on_list' when an
  NPI drops off the reval list, and clear reval_due_date too.
- Throttle politeness: move time.sleep(0.05) above the early-continue paths so
  EVERY CMS request is spaced, not just the minority that are on the list.
- Guard blank-NPI rows (leave their status untouched instead of mislabeling).
- Master write preserves any columns beyond HEADER (no silent column drop).

Warmup cron (build_healthcare_campaigns_cron.py):
- Fix the daily-slice split: it summed to less than the budget (dropped ~2/day)
  and could OVERSHOOT on tiny totals (each 'other' floored to >=1). Now uses
  divmod for an even remainder and reclaims rounding onto the lead, so
  sum(per_seg) == total_slice exactly for every input (verified 0,1,2,7,100,300).

Templates: the non-revalidation emails rendered {{ .Subscriber.Attribs.detail }}
(a reval due date) under a 'Practice'/'Status'/'Record' label -- a wrong/
confusing personalization on a live send (esp. OIG, selector 'any'). All four
now show the practice name; 'detail' is retired from rendering (revalidation
uses reval_due_date/days_overdue directly).
